diff options
author | FabioLolix | 2018-06-16 11:30:47 +0200 |
---|---|---|
committer | FabioLolix | 2018-06-16 11:30:47 +0200 |
commit | fe984f4d6ccb9eb28da4022a2706f2c2a7dba24f (patch) | |
tree | 37fd7c9e57161e41f90138d5dfa4e136ec747aaa /PKGBUILD | |
parent | 997b020f0a99c481e0fb737b2a71babe9d24ef16 (diff) | |
download | aur-fe984f4d6ccb9eb28da4022a2706f2c2a7dba24f.tar.gz |
Qt5.11 patch + git submodules
Diffstat (limited to 'PKGBUILD')
-rwxr-xr-x | PKGBUILD | 30 |
1 files changed, 26 insertions, 4 deletions
@@ -1,4 +1,4 @@ -# Maintainer: Fabio Loli <loli_fabio@protonmail.com> +# Maintainer: Fabio 'Lolix' Loli <lolix@disroot.org> -> https://github.com/FabioLolix # Contributor: alex korobtsov <korobcoff@gmail.com> # Contributor: Alexander Bantyev <balsoft@yandex.ru> @@ -16,24 +16,46 @@ optdepends=('gst-plugins-bad' 'gst-plugins-ugly') makedepends=('git' 'cmake') _commit=230443ed40a99cedbfee7624dcce6db16977a9f6 #tag 1.3.1 -source=("git+https://github.com/qomp/qomp#commit=$_commit") -md5sums=('SKIP') +source=("git+https://github.com/qomp/qomp#commit=$_commit" + "git+https://github.com/qomp/translations" + "git+https://github.com/qomp/themes" + "git+https://github.com/wadealer/SingleApplication" + 0001-Fixed-compilation-with-Qt-5.11.patch) +md5sums=('SKIP' + 'SKIP' + 'SKIP' + 'SKIP' + '83664a00dc0d2ea7cd81a69ff51c40f3') pkgver() { cd $pkgname git describe --tags | sed 's/^v//;s/-/+/g' } -build() { +prepare() { cd "$srcdir/${pkgname}" + patch -Np1 -i ../0001-Fixed-compilation-with-Qt-5.11.patch + git submodule init + + git config 'submodule.translations.url' "${srcdir}/translations" + git config 'submodule.themes.url' "${srcdir}/themes" + git config 'submodule.src/singleapplication.url' "${srcdir}/SingleApplication" + git submodule update + +} + +build() { + cd "$srcdir/${pkgname}" + cmake \ -DCMAKE_INSTALL_PREFIX=/usr/ \ -DUSE_QT5=ON \ -DCMAKE_BUILD_TYPE=Release make } + package() { cd "$srcdir/${pkgname}" make DESTDIR="$pkgdir/" install |